TestRunner: Supressing error details output

Hello everyone, I have faced a problem using TestRunner functionality

In short, after executing testcase and printing "TestCaseRunner Summary" report, it also outputs errors that were detected by the testcase during execution. 

The problem is that I do not need those errors in main output log.

Searching through ReadyAPI documentation I'v found a description about  TestRunner "-I" option:

    it will ignore any error during testCase execution, but it does not abort testCase if error occures.

 

My goal is to supress those errors at the end of the execution.

Version of ReadyAPI is 2.7.0
